Q: Why do I only see a fraction of Chirpline's logs?
A: Chirpline is extremely chatty, so we sample at 5% in production. Don't panic if a request seems missing — bump sampling per-route in the Fognet console for an hour, then revert. Need the full firehose? Unlock the debug archive with the passphrase below.

strongbox words: druvan-lamys-eliius-jorax-istox-soreth-ulays-gilix-ralix-oliiel-norwyn-casvan-praius

Leadership Review Briefing — Annual Billing Transition

Finance team: Vellmore Systems proposes migrating Cartwheel subscribers from monthly to annual billing beginning next quarter. Modeling by Priya Handel's group shows improved cash predictability and a modest churn reduction, offset by short-term revenue recognition shifts. Deferred revenue schedules will need restatement. The confidential planning note follows below.

board note of kahag-kagep: Gross margin on Quenix came in at 10 percent against a plan of 10 percent. Only 7 of the 100 pilot accounts renewed Quenix, so a churn review is set for January 1.

## Service Account: reminder-runner

Owner: Platform team at Bristlecone Health Systems.

Purpose: nightly job that sends appointment reminders for the Larkfield Clinic scheduler. Runs at 02:00 local, retries twice, then pages on-call.

Scope: read-only on appointments, send-only on the Chirp notification service. No patient record access.

Rotation: quarterly. If reminders stop, check job logs first, then credential validity. The key currently in use is shown below.

app token of faduf-fahap = qvz11-oVDfodQjTcO

Runbook note for the weekly sync — Tillhaven Telemetry Gateway. Field units kept reporting after last week's account lockout because the gateway buffers locally, so no harvest data was lost. Recovery of the gateway admin account follows the standard two-person rule. The second operator unlocks the vault terminal and enters the passphrase that follows.

unlock words, fawig-bagef: olidor-holir-istox-holath-tamys-quenion-giliel